Sept. 7, 2025 - I wrote it in the caption. Here is the list of full moons throughout the year:

January – Wolf Moon

February – Snow Moon

March – Worm Moon

April – Pink Moon

May – Flower Moon

June – Strawberry Moon

July – Buck Moon

August – Sturgeon Moon

September – Harvest Moon

October – Hunter’s Moon

November – Beaver Moon

December – Cold Moon
